Draft 303 is the Literary Journal for the SCAPA Literary Arts program at Lafayette High School in Lexington, Kentucky. It is created, compiled, and run by the sophomore class of SCAPA Literary Arts. This year's installment includes pieces from all grades, but is mostly composed of sophomore work.
